What's Changed
- Added more protobufs by @jLynx in #16
- Added missing MACommandHelper functions for sendOrderMsg_Net by @jLynx in #17
- Added missing MACommandHelper functions for sendOrderMsg_Sys by @jLynx in #20
- Added missing MACommandHelper functions for sendOrderMsg_Driver by @jLynx in #23
- Added missing MACommandHelper functions for sendOrderMsg_Media by @jLynx in #24
- Added missing MACommandHelper functions for sendOrderMsg_Video by @jLynx in #25
- Added missing MACommandHelper functions for sendOrderMsg_Ota by @jLynx in #22
- Added missing MACommandHelper functions for sendOrderMsg_Sys2 by @jLynx in #21
- Refactor messages pt1 by @jLynx in #28
- bumpped version by @jLynx in #29
- Joystick by @mikey0000 in #32
- Device type fix by @jLynx in #34
- Device type fix 2 by @jLynx in #35
- migrate more proto messages out of ble_message and fix a few issues i… by @mikey0000 in #36
- Aliyun iot by @mikey0000 in #37
- Added missing MACommandHelper functions for sendOrderMsg_Nav by @jLynx in #39
- Add method "generate_hardware_string" by @d3dfantasy99 in #40
- Update README.md by @mikey0000 in #41
- Update README.md by @jLynx in #42
- initial wrapping dataclass over betterproto by @mikey0000 in #43
- Updated to use PyMammotion by @jLynx in #45
- Downgrade betterproto by @jLynx in #46
- Added MammotionBaseCloudDevice, added on_message callbak (mqtt), updated send_cloud_command function (cloud_gateway.py) by @d3dfantasy99 in #44
- [Penify] Full Repo Documentation by @penify-dev in #49
- Update Python requirement by @jagheterfredrik in #50
- Get areas and paths by @mikey0000 in #52
- Solving error when establishing connection by @R0M107 in #57
- Make em mow by @mikey0000 in #54
- Enhance Device Management and Protobuf Definitions by @mikey0000 in #58
- Update blade height maximum limit in device configuration by @ClockeNessMnstr in #61
- Implement Stream Subscription Retrieval and Response Handling by @d3dfantasy99 in #60
- Fix keyword inconsistency for knife height parameter by @ClockeNessMnstr in #62
- Fix coroutine warning in remove_device method by @ClockeNessMnstr in #63
New Contributors
- @jLynx made their first contribution in #16
- @mikey0000 made their first contribution in #32
- @penify-dev made their first contribution in #49
- @jagheterfredrik made their first contribution in #50
- @R0M107 made their first contribution in #57
- @ClockeNessMnstr made their first contribution in #61
Full Changelog: https://github.com/mikey0000/PyMammotion/commits/v0.4.0-alpha9